Is Raiser's Edge a database?

Raiser's Edge is a customer relationship management (CRM) software used by nonprofit organizations to manage donor data, fundraising, and relationships. It functions as a database to store and organize information related to donors, campaigns, and activities, and familiarity with database concepts can be helpful for a Temp Raiser's Edge Database role.

Are you a passionate AI Engineer ready to transform the financial landscape with intelligent solutions? We're seeking a talented individual to dive into the exciting world of artificial intelligence, where your expertise will directly contribute to designing, developing, and deploying state-of-the-art AI-powered applications and services. This is your chance to build scalable AI solutions using modern machine learning, generative AI, and agent frameworks, making a significant impact on our products and the experiences of our users.
**Key Responsibilities**
* Design, develop, test, and deploy AI-enabled applications and services, ensuring high quality and reliability.
* Build and integrate Generative AI solutions utilizing large language models (LLMs) to create innovative features.
* Develop sophisticated AI agents, workflows, prompts, tools, and orchestration frameworks.
* Implement retrieval-augmented generation (RAG), semantic search, and knowledge retrieval solutions to enhance information access.
* Build robust APIs, microservices, and backend services to support complex AI workloads.
* Evaluate, benchmark, and optimize AI model performance, quality, cost, and latency for peak efficiency.
* Develop automated testing, monitoring, and observability solutions for AI applications, ensuring operational excellence.
* Collaborate closely with product owners and business stakeholders, translating requirements into impactful technical solutions.
* Implement responsible AI, security, privacy, and governance controls within AI solutions, upholding ethical standards.
* Contribute to architectural decisions, coding standards, and engineering best practices, shaping our technical direction.
* Provide essential support for AI applications in production, participating in troubleshooting and incident resolution.
**Required Qualifications**
*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Data Science, or a related field.
* 3-6 years of software development experience.
* 2+ years of experience building AI/ML or Generative AI applications.
* Strong programming skills in one or more of: Python, Java, C#, TypeScript/JavaScript.
* Experience developing REST APIs and distributed services.
* Experience working with cloud platforms such as Azure, AWS, or GCP.
* Strong understanding of software engineering fundamentals, including design patterns, testing, CI/CD, security, and observability.
**Nice-to-Have Qualifications**
* Experience with LLM platforms such as OpenAI, Anthropic Claude, Azure OpenAI, or Gemini.
* Experience building AI agents, integrations, tool calling frameworks, or multi-agent workflows.
* Experience with RAG architectures and vector databases.
* Familiarity with prompt engineering and evaluation frameworks.
* Experience with containerization and orchestration technologies like Docker, Kubernetes, or Cloud Run.
* Experience working in Agile development environments.
